My lovely FI wanted to add a few symbolic characteristics to his band. He definitely wanted a thicker band, so we went for an 8mm.

He also didn't like the curved edges, so we opted for a sleeker and cleaner look.

Here's where all the cutesy stuff comes in, both of our birthdays are in the month of September. Mine is on the 8th and his is on the 18th. My whole life the number 18 has been my lucky number, so when I met fiance and found out his birthday was on that day, I felt like it was some sort of sign from God. (And look, it has been!)

Thus we decided that on side of the band we would have 18 floating diamonds, and on the other we would have 8. It was a definitely a difficult design, but it came out beautifully.

Finally, one of us together. Here are some quick stats that I may have left out.

-Ring size 8.625 (and I'm 3.75)
-18K WG
-.36cts of stones
-SI quality, G-H color
-Made by IceBox Custom Diamond Jewelry in Atlanta, GA
